Transaction 535a58ae16921f114f701703498c68ad164003cb4511df4146f8ef4797d888b3

2 Input
1 Outputs
  • 535a58ae16921f114f701703498c68ad164003cb4511df4146f8ef4797d888b3:0
  • value  17354435
    address  3NcJN2QryFpX3qGnDtkJB5ndA37GYSMs8K